Suppose that summer in a resort town is very rainy. we can expect demand to shift _____ and the equilibrium price for hotels to _____.

If the summer in a resort town is very rainy we can expect demand to shift left and the equilibrium price for hotels to fall. Decreases in demand are shown by a shift to the left in the demand curve. If the supply decreases but demand holds steady, the equilibrium price increases but the quantity falls. If in summer rains than it is expected less tourists to visit the city and that is why the demand will be shifted left.
